Mumbai Indians captain Hardik Pandya has won the toss and opted to bowl first against Kolkata Knight Riders in match No. 12 of IPL 2025, currently underway at the Wankhede Stadium in Mumbai. For the first home match of the 18th edition of the world’s richest franchise cricket league, the five-time champions have made three changes to the playing XI. England all-rounder Will Jacks and uncapped Kerala spinner Vignesh Puthur are back for Mumbai Indians.
While Jacks has replaced Afghanistan spinner Mujeeb Ur Rahman in the playing XI, 24-year-old Puthur is picked ahead of Robin Minz.
Punjab’s left-arm pacer Ashwani Kumar is also making his IPL debut for MI on Monday in place of Andhra Pradesh pacer Satyanarayana Raju.
But surprisingly, there’s no place for legendary Indian batter Rohit Sharma in the playing XI. Rohit is MI’s all-time leading run scorer in the IPL and has scored 1070 runs in the cash-rich league against KKR.
The former MI captain is, however, included in the impact player’s list and could come out to bat in the second half.
The visitors have also made one change to the playing XI. In place of England all-rounder Moeen Ali, Sunil Narine is back for the defending champions. Narine, who is KKR’s all-time leading wicket-taker in the IPL, missed the team’s last match against Rajasthan Royals due to illness. He will open the innings along with wicketkeeper-batter Quinton Kock.
